Traditional American Designs
Known as American Traditional, this style is characterized by heavy outlines and a simple color palette, typically featuring vibrant, basic hues. Vibrant Watercolor Styles
A newer trend, watercolor tattoos replicate the look of a painting. They feature soft color blending, splatters, and a lack of solid black outlines.
